Q: Hello, why are there new comments from mothers on TikTok saying that these diapers are using chlorine again? can someone confirm this ?
submitted by Harman - 3 years ago
A: They are ECF not TCF.
TCF doesn’t use chlorine or any chlorine derivatives in the bleaching process.
ECF uses chlorine dioxide instead of elemental chlorine gas for bleaching. It significantly reduces the amount of dioxins and other chlorine-related pollutants compared to traditional chlorine bleaching but doesn’t eliminate them.
submitted byECT vs TCF - 2 years ago
